The most common and recent 3-letter answer for "Subject of trade that gave rise to St. Louis and Detroit" is FUR.
The clue refers to the historical fur trade, which was a significant economic activity that contributed to the establishment and growth of cities like St. Louis and Detroit. These cities were key trading posts in the North American fur trade during the colonial period.
